10 African Americans Who Have Shaped Public Health

WebDr. Marilyn Hughes Gaston was the first Black woman to direct a public health service bureau in the United States. Her 1986 research led to a sickle-cell screening program for newborns, and under her leadership at the Bureau of Primary Health Care in the U.S. Health Resources and Services Administration, her sickle-cell research expanded internationally. Her… change iphone 7 home buttonMarilyn Hughes Gaston (born in 1939) is a physician and researcher. She was the first black woman to direct the Bureau of Primary Health Care in the U.S. Health Resources and Services Administration. She is most famous for her work studying sickle cell disease (SCD).
